USD/SGD is trading at 1.2824 (+0.15%) as it continues to navigate a downtrend, remaining below both the 20-day simple moving average (SMA) of 1.2878 and the 50-day SMA of 1.2881. The current price is positioned within a descending dynamic channel, with the nearest dynamic support trendline at 1.2771, which is 53.0 pips below the current rate, and the dynamic resistance trendline at 1.2909, 85.4 pips above.

In terms of static levels, the closest support level is S1 at 1.2805, just 5.5 pips away, while the nearest resistance level is R1 at 1.2899, 89.0 pips above the current price.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) is at 27.6, indicating that the pair is in oversold territory, which may suggest a potential for a corrective bounce in the near term.

However, the prevailing downtrend and the positioning below key moving averages indicate that any upward movement may be limited. The market appears to be underpricing the potential for further downside, especially if the price breaks below the immediate support at S1. A sustained move below this level could trigger further selling pressure, while a rally above R1 would be necessary to shift the sentiment towards a more bullish outlook. Traders should watch for any significant economic data releases or shifts in market sentiment that could act as catalysts for movement in either direction.
